SEC men’s basketball tourney kicks off today

March Madness is finally here, and the Southeastern Conference Men’s Post Season Basketball Tournament will kick off with four games today (Wednesday) at Bridgestone Arena in Nashville.

The Missouri Tigers are seeded eighth in the tournament, and they will receive a first round bye, and will face the winner of today’s LSU-Kentucky game tomorrow morning at 11:30. If the Tigers had won last Saturday’s game with Arkansas, they would have been the number four seed, and would have earned both a first and a second round bye. The Tigers lost 88 to 84 to Arkansas last Saturday in overtime. The Tournament schedule is as follows: Wednesday 11:30 AM (16) LSU vs (9) Kentucky; 2 PM (13) Mississippi State vs (12) Auburn; 6 PM (15) Ole Miss vs (10) Texas; 8:30 PM (14) South Carolina vs (11) Oklahoma.

Thursday 11:30 AM (8) Missouri vs LSU-Kentucky winner; 2 PM (5) Tennessee vs Mississippi State-Auburn winner; 6 PM (7) Georgia vs Ole Miss-Texas winner; 8:30 PM (6) Texas A&M vs South Carolina-Oklahoma winner.

Friday 1 PM (1) Florida vs winner of Thursday’s first game; 3:30 PM (4) Vanderbilt vs winner of Thursday’s second game; 7 PM (2) Alabama vs winner of Thursday’s third game; 9:30 PM (3) Arkansas vs winner of Thursday’s fourth game.

Saturday 1 PM Winner of Friday’s first game vs winner of Friday’s second game; 3:30 PM Winner of Friday’s third game vs winner of Friday’s fourth game.

Sunday 1 PM Tournament Championship Game between the winners of the two Saturday games.

The Southeastern Conference Women’s Post Season Basketball Tournament was played last week at the Bon Secours Wellness Center in Greenville, South Carolina.

The Missouri Tiger Women were the fourteenth seed in the tournament, and they lost their first round game to number eleven seeded Alabama last Wednesday by the score of 65 to 48. Number three seeded Texas was the tournament Champion, as they defeated top seeded South Carolina 78 to 61 in last Sunday’s Championship contest.
